South Australia’s First Nations peoples to vote on state Voice to Parliament

Indigenous and Torres Strait Islanders in South Australia will return to the polls to vote on the Voice on Saturday.

They will be electing the state’s Voice to Parliament, the first of its kind in the country and candidates are not taking the traditional competitive approach.

Of the 113 candidates, Indigenous and Torres Strait Islanders will elect 46 people on March 16 in a historic election.

12 of the elected members would then be selected to form a state Voice to Parliament.

The Voice will provide a direct line of communication between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ities and key decision-makers.
